VA reports decrease in number of appointments at White River Junction VAMC health facility in Newport in November 2020

The White River Junction VA Medical Center, subsidiary 405QB in Newport, VT scheduled 232 pending appointments in November 2020 compared to 321 the previous month, according to data collected from the U.S. Department of Veteran’s Affairs.

Of the total number of appointments, 219 had a wait time of 30 days or less (94.4%) and 13 appointments (5.6%) were scheduled more than 30 days out.

A study published in the Journal of the American Medical Association (JAMA) in January 2019 reported wait times for new appointments at VA health care facilities were similar to or better than wait times at private-sector providers between 2014 and 2017.

The Government Accountability Office (GAO), however, released a report in July 2019 cautioning the VA’s data-tracking system only captures part of the appointment process and fails to account for the time that it takes the VA to enroll veterans in its health benefits program.

Debra Draper, health care director at the GAO, told the Veterans Affairs Committee new patients may actually wait up to 70 days for an appointment when they first enroll for benefits.

The VA explains on its website when veterans apply for benefits, they are assigned to one of eight priority groups, with those who need immediate care due to service-related disabilities placed in higher priority groups. Veterans who don’t have service-connected disabilities and who earn a higher income are placed in the lower priority groups.

White River Junction VA Medical Center Appointments Scheduled in November vs. October
Facility Code Location Total Appointments Scheduled in November Total Appointments Scheduled in October Percent change in number of appointments
405 White River Junction, Vermont 17,462 18,148 -3.8%
405GA Bennington, Vermont 505 568 -11.1%
405GC Brattleboro, Vermont 271 262 3.4%
405HA Burlington Lakeside, Vermont 3,786 3,922 -3.5%
405HC Littleton, New Hampshire 1,587 1,661 -4.5%
405HE Keene, New Hampshire 476 561 -15.2%
405HF Rutland, Vermont 576 630 -8.6%
405QB Newport, Vermont 232 321 -27.7%

Source: U.S. Veteran’s Administration
